    I got this neat FH yesterday in the mail. The style looks a lot like Lyons but it's Arles.
    IMG_5249.jpg
    Constantius II. AE2. Arles. DN CONSTAN-TIVS PF AVG, rosette-diademed, draped, cuirassed bust right / FEL TEMP-REPARATIO, soldier standing left, one knee drawn up, about to spear falling horseman wearing a Phrygian helmet and is sitting on ground, arms raised. A in left field. Mintmark PARL
    RIC Arles 103 variant?
